1:55 p.m. – Iran in discussions with European countries

Iran claimed that European countries were in discussions with Tehran to obtain authorizations to cross the Strait of Hormuz, a strategic route for global oil trade blocked since the outbreak of conflict in the Middle East.

“After the passage of ships from East Asian countries, including China, Japan and Pakistan, today we received information that Europeans have started negotiations with the Revolutionary Guard Navy.” to cross the passage, announced state television without specifying the names of these countries.

12:23 p.m. – Israel confirms death of Hamas leader

The Israeli army confirmed having killed the head of the armed wing of the Palestinian Islamist movement Hamas, presented as one of the main architects of the attack of October 7, 2023, during a strike the day before in the Gaza Strip.

The Israeli army and the Shin Bet, domestic intelligence, « annoncent (…) que le terroriste Ezzedine al-Haddad a été éliminé »according to a press release, information also confirmed by Hamas officials. The Israeli Defense Ministry indicated on Friday that it had targeted this Hamas official, without confirming his death.

10:34 a.m. – Israeli strikes in southern Lebanon

The Israeli army indicated that it had launched new strikes against pro-Iranian Hezbollah in southern Lebanon, despite the announcement the day before of the extension of the ceasefire.

“Israeli Defense Forces have begun hitting Hezbollah infrastructure in several areas of southern Lebanon.”a affirmé l’armée dans un communiqué.

9:57 a.m. – Strike hits building in Tire

An Israeli strike hit a building in the southern Lebanese city of Tyre, following evacuation warnings for several buildings, Lebanese state media reported.

RECAP – The essential news of the night

Lebanon welcomed the extension of the ceasefire with Israel for a period of 45 days, following a second day of Lebanese-Israeli talks in Washington, while demanding an independent mechanism and American guarantees.

– A Israeli strike in southern Lebanon killed six peopleincluding three rescuers affiliated with the pro-Iranian Hezbollah, said the Lebanese Ministry of Health. A fourth rescuer was seriously injured.

– The Lebanese Prime Minister accused the pro-Iranian movement Hezbollah to have dragged Lebanon into a new guerre « irresponsable »calling for the support of Arab countries and more broadly of the international community in negotiations with Israel.

– The Israeli Defense Ministry announced that it had carried out a strike in Gaza targeting the head of the armed wing of the Palestinian Islamist movement Hamas.

– Indian Prime Minister, Narendra Modi, called for a strait of Hormuz « ouvert et sûr » during a brief visit to the United Arab Emirates, at a time when his country is facing the economic consequences of the conflict in the Middle East.
